@charset "utf-8";

/*ご愛用者の声から誕生した*/
div.uv_area{
	width:685px;
	clear:both;
}
div.uv_area p{
	margin-left:40px;
	clear:both;
}
div.uv_area h3{
	width:685px;
	height:70px;
	text-indent:-9999em;
}
div.uv_area h3.a1{
	background:url(/img/uv/a1_ttl.gif) 10px 0 no-repeat; 
}
div.uv_area h3.b1{
	background:url(/img/uv/b1_ttl.gif) 10px 0 no-repeat; 
}

div.uv_area h3{
	width:685px;
	height:70px;
	text-indent:-9999em;
}

/*UVプロテクターの魅力*/
div#charm1{
	width:685px;
	height:421px;
	background:url(/img/uv/charm_01.jpg) no-repeat; 
	position: relative;
	clear:both;
}
div#charm1 p.point1{
	width:367px;
	font-size:12px;
	line-height:1.6;
	position: absolute;
	top:230px;
	left:38px;
}
div#charm1 p.point2{
	width:367px;
	font-size:12px;
	position: absolute;
	line-height:1.6;
	top:340px;
	left:38px;
}
div#charm2{
	width:685px;
	height:92px;
	background:url(/img/uv/charm_02.gif) no-repeat; 
}
div#charm2 p{
	text-indent:-9999em;
}
div#charm3{
	width:685px;
	height:273px;
	background:url(/img/uv/charm_03.jpg) no-repeat;
	position: relative;
}
div#charm3 p{
	width:450px;
	font-size:12px;
	position: absolute;
	top:5px;
	left:40px;
	line-height:1.7;
}

/*基本ライン3ステップ*/
div#step{
	width:640px;
	margin:0 20px 50px 20px;
}
div#step img{
	display:block;
}

div#step h4{
	font-weight:bold;
	margin:10px  0;
}

/*よくある質問*/
div#qa dl{
	background-color:#fefbe4;
	margin:0;
	padding:0;
}
div#qa dt{
	font-size:120%;
	font-weight:bold;
	background:url(/img/uv/qa_bg.gif) no-repeat;
	vertical-align:middle;
	padding:21px 0 21px 60px;
}
div#qa dd{
	padding:20px;
	border-bottom:20px solid #fff;
}

/*強調*/
span.red1{
	font-size:110%;
	color:#c00;
}
span.red2{
	color:#c00;
}
span.ore1{
	color:#df551f;
}


